Description

Vamorcote needs you to find a key that was apparently buried in the Batallia Downs. The key he is looking for is actually dropped from a Notorious Monster Tree type mob. This NM Tree is called Ahtu and spawns at J-11 in the Batallia Downs on a small island. You will need 1 other person besides yourself before you begin your journey. Make sure that each of you can cast Sneak and Invisible on yourselves. Also be sure to bring along a WHM or BLM, so you can Teleport, or Warp after you are finished. If you can't seem to find one, try to get a Scroll of Instant-Warp. It is also recommended that you should be of level 55 or higher. Ahtu can tend to hurt.

When you're finally ready, head out to Batallia Downs and go to I-10 inside the small cave. This is the entrance to Eldieme Necropolis. Once inside, put sneak on, and ALWAYS keep it on. Now head to J-8 with your partner. Then go South to I-9. This is where you and your partner will split up. Have one person go to H-9, where they should be standing in front of Shiva's Gate. If this gate is in fact open, walk inside and turn immediately south. This is Titan's Gate, and it should be closed. If Shiva's Gate is not open, the other person must then open it.

The person still standing at I-9 must proceed North into I-8. Put invisible on and then proceed to H-8. There is a Bomb type mob here, who detects by sight and magic, so do not cast anything around him, and make sure you are invisible before going to H-8. Pass by the bomb into another small room, and you will see a switch. Take invisible off, and then hit the switch. Now Shiva's Gate will open, if it was previously closed.

Have the person at H-9 walk through and face South toward Titan's Gate, then hit the switch again, so that Shiva's Gate closes, and Titan's Gate opens. If Shiva's Gate is already open, you only have to hit the switch once to make Titan's Gate open.

Now the person near the switch needs to put invisible back on, and head down to H-9, near Shiva's Gate. Meanwhile the person who just went through Titan's Gate will proceed to G-9. In front of them will be a room with 9 Grave Pits in it, along with a few mobs. DO NOT walk on the Grave Pits themselves. They are actually invisible holes that will drop you down to a lower level of caves. Now to let the other person through, proceed north to G-8 in a small room. There is another switch you must hit to open and close the doors again, letting your partner in.

Once you are with your partner again, go back to G-9 with the 9 Grave Pits, go directly to the grave pit in the middle, and stand in the middle of it. You will then fall to a cave-like area, and you will be on a different map at L-12. Head East into another map and you will now appear at G-7. Finally proceed to J-9 and exit out into Batallia Downs again.

This time you will appear at J-11 on the island. It's not a very big island, so just run around until you see Ahtu, he looks like a giant walking tree, rather hard to miss. If he isn't up, you may have to wait for a while, or come back at a later time. If he is up, kill him and make sure to get the Engraved Key from him. Now you can warp off the island, or teleport, or walk back inside Eldieme Necropolis and use Escape to get out.

Finally return to Vamorcote in San d'Oria North, and trade him the key to receive your reward.

Soloed Ahtu LV58 Red Mage Full AF Except Warlock's Chappeau.

Spells Used:

Self: Enfire, Blaze Spikes, Blink, Stoneskin, Phalanx, Haste, Protect III, Shell III, Barstone, Regen, and of course Refresh.

Ahtu: Paralyze, Slow, Blind, and Sleep II.

All spells kept refreshed when worn off with the exception of Sleep II.

Fought him until 50% health when I had 140/610MP remaining. Used Sleep II, Refreshed my Stoneskin, Blink, and Phalanx, used Convert and self healed. Refreshed Enfire, Blaze Spikes, and the Ahtu's Paralyze, Blind, and Slow. Refreshed my Haste.

Note: Did NOT use any offensive spells on the Ahtu that gradually reduces HP. (With these spells Sleep based spells will NOT stick.)

Received 72 EXP and the Engraved Key.

Be smart people... this is not a quest you do without thinking... read this thread which also contains the following :

Quote:

1) Enter Eldieme from Battalia via the southern entrance. This entrance is on the southern peninsula-looking area near Jeuno, south of the huge backbone wall thing.

2) Look on your map. The area you're in has four big rooms in a cross pattern, connected by several corridors. You need to make your way to the southern big room. This may involve fiddling with switches, which are found by going into any of the big rooms and then travelling "inwards" (i.e. if you're in the eastern room, take the west exit, you'll see a gravestone and then the lever). I don't know exactly how the levers work, but I do know that they're how you change which doors in the area are open or closed. Keep tinkering until you can get to the southern big room.

3) Drop through the middle grave in the large room. MAKE SURE IT IS THE MIDDLE GRAVE.

4) After landing, continue on your merry way. After moving maybe twenty feet, the map changes, and you can see an exit to Battalia to your southeast. Take that exit.

5) Congratulations, you're on the island. Watch out for a NM named Ahtu that might be waltzing around just outside the tunnel.

6) The Stone Monument is to your right as you exit the tunnel, about a hundred feet. Follow the rock wall.

7) Warp back, either with a spell, with a scroll, or Warrior-Style.


Yes that is right... I am saying if you stop at Selbina before hunting Ahtu for your 10,000 gil key and get a piece of clay you can trade the clay to a monument just a few feet away and get ANOTHER TEN THOUSAND GIL... so be smart... get your Selbina clay first
